dashed Vertical Lines hide Candle Wicks

dashed & dot.dashed (& solid) vertical Lines hide Candle Wicks; see attached pic. (except dot vertical lines, but the dots are so close together and appear to be a solid line)
Can you please program SC for vertical Lines to appear behind Candle Wicks when placing these on charts?
Or at least, for the Dashed vertical Lines to be 'transparent', so that the Candle Wicks at least could be seen between the breaks of the dashes.

When you check "Draw Non-Highlight Chart Drawings Underneath Main Graph Studies"
in Chart >> Chart Settings >> Advanced Settings, vertical lines/drawings will appear behind the candles/wicks.

There is a 0% chance we would ever implement transparency for a vertical line. That is very inefficient and complicated.

Anyway, are these vertical lines from a drawing Tool or from a Study? It is just a matter of setting them to display under the price bars.
